Sphere A has a diameter of 12 and is dilated by a scale factor of one half to create sphere B. What is the ratio of the volume o

f sphere A to sphere B?
Mathematics
1 answer:
Mrac [35]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

VA/VB = 8

Step-by-step explanation:

You have a sphere A with diameter 12, that is, radius 6, which can be written as follow:

V_A=\frac{4}{3}\pi r_A^3=\frac{4}{3}\pi (6)^3=288\pi             (1)

The sphere A is dilated by a scale factor of one half to sphere B. Then, you have:

V_B=\frac{4}{3}\pi r_B^3=\frac{4}{3}\pi (\frac{6}{2})^3=36\pi       (2)

From the results of equation (2) and (1) you can calculate the ratio VA/VB:

\frac{V_A}{V_B}=\frac{288\pi}{36\pi}=8

The ratio of the volumes of both sphere A and B is 8
